# Levy Dragon Fractal Curve
# FB - 200912093
from turtle import *
def draw_fractal(length, angle, level, initial_state, target, replacement, target2, replacement2):
state = initial_state
for counter in range(level):
state2 = ''
for character in state:
if character == target:
state2 += replacement
elif character == target2:
state2 += replacement2
else:
state2 += character
state = state2
# draw
for character in state:
if character == 'F':
forward(length)
elif character == '+':
right(angle)
elif character == '-':
left(angle)
if __name__ == '__main__':
draw_fractal(5, 90, 10, 'FX', 'X', 'X+YF+', 'Y', '-FX-Y')
